@alzow

Vue-CLI / Webpack / Vuejs-noty не работает в старых браузерах. Есть ли способ исправить?

Разрабатываю проект на Vuejs, и на сервере в старых браузерах отвалиется фронтенд и пользователю показывается белый экран. Ошибка следующая:

SyntaxError: Use of const in strict mode. (Most recent call first)

File webpack:///./node_modules/vuejs-noty/dist/vuejs-noty.js line 8 col 57 in t
!function(e,n){t.exports=n()}(0,function(){"use strict";function t(t){return"function"==typeof t|...


Пробовал добавить 'vuejs-noty' в transpileDependencies, но тогда фронтенд уже не собирается с ошибкой

Uncaught TypeError: Cannot set property 'vuejs-noty' of undefined


Устанавливал Vuejs-noty так:

npm install --save vuejs-noty

Подключал так:
import VueNoty from 'vuejs-noty'
import 'vuejs-noty/dist/vuejs-noty.css'

Vue.use(VueNoty, {timeout: 2000, progressBar: true, layout: 'topRight', theme: 'bootstrap-v4'});
  • Вопрос задан
  • 26 просмотров
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через TM ID
Похожие вопросы
IT Company Санкт-Петербург
от 120 000 до 200 000 руб.
Brandquad Волгоград
от 60 000 до 120 000 руб.
22 янв. 2019, в 00:48
60 руб./за 1000 зн.
22 янв. 2019, в 00:09
120000 руб./в месяц
21 янв. 2019, в 23:37
1000 руб./за проект